The Ribeira Sacra (Sacred River Bank) is named for the many monasteries that line its dramatic river gorges. Throughout history, areas with a high concentration of monasteries often indicate the presence of exceptional wines, and Ribeira Sacra is no exception. This Denomination of Origin (D.O.) region in Galicia is best known for its limited but high-quality red wines made from the Mencia grape. Vineyards cling to the steep riverbanks, creating breathtaking landscapes and producing wines of remarkable character.
